http://www.asiatalent.com/1.jpg
这是小第的做的一个出差管理系统的出差及费用申请页面!
记录的行数是可以任意设置的!用循环生成行数,保存的时候循环读表单 如果前四项都是
空的话循环结束 这样做的目的是空数据不保存进数据库了!
一切OK!
但是当我做完了后,公司管理部那边说!有可能一个行程对应5个联系人,其中前两个对应一个客户,后三个对应一个客户,而一个客户可能对应两个项目名称!
比如
起点* 出发日期* 目的地* 到达日期 联系人 电话 客户名称 项目名称
深圳 2005-6-5 上海 2005-6-7 张三 111 公司一 项目一
李四 222 项目二
王五 333
刘六 444 公司二 项目三
周七 555
我当时说要他们另起一行再输入 但是有些内容要重复输入了 没办法!
实际上
出差人员又不愿意另起一行输入一些重复内容
我改怎么办啊!!!!!!!!急!!
请你们能不能帮我想个解决办法!!!!(尽量不要修改表结构!我真的怕了!这样代码都要从新写)
建多两个表,一个用来存联系人的,一个用来存项目的,每个行程都有唯一ID的,联系人表和项目表都指向同一个ID就行了。
你可以原来的表不变,不过提交后进入第二步,就是可以输入联系人和项目表。细节你慢慢想,很简单的。
添加一个checkbox ,如果是同一个行程,就选中,后台处理时根据这个来判断是否写入数据库